STUDENT INTERNS. It is suggested that the prospective cooperative staff member be informed about his/her prospective student interns at least three (3) weeks before the student is to begin his/her teaching. Forms shall be passed out to all staff members giving them the privilege to request or reject student intern. The money paid for the supervision of student intern shall be given to the supervising teacher for his/her personal use. The staff member who is involved in the student intern program shall plan the procedure well in advance and have administrative approval.

STUDENT INTERNS. CFC is a Practicum Site for Louisville Presbyterian Theological Seminary’s Master of Arts in Marriage and Family Therapy (MAMFT) Program. By having CFC serve as an auxiliary educational facility for the MAMFT students and in which faculty-based personnel will provide educational direction of students assigned with CFC, CFC is able to offer discounted and pro- xxxx counseling services for individuals and families who experience full-fee counseling to be cost-prohibitive. Students do not receive remuneration for counseling provided; payment that is collected at a reduced-cost covers the supervision of student interns. Student Therapists abide by the ethical standards of professional practice, the AAMFT Code of ethics, HIPAA guidelines, and all practice policies established by CFC.

STUDENT INTERNS. Nothing herein shall preclude the District from continuing the practice of employing student interns. However, student interns shall not be used to displace or reduce work opportunities of bargaining unit employees. STUDENT INTERNS. Student interns, who are enrolled in a Masters of Library Science (MLS) or equivalent program, may perform basic level librarianship work for a limited period of time. In no event will Student Interns displace bargaining unit employees or be paid at a rate higher than bargaining unit employees.

  • Student Tuition Recovery Fund “The State of California established the Student Tuition Recovery Fund (STRF) to relieve or mitigate economic loss suffered by a student in an educational program at a qualifying institution, who is or was a California resident while enrolled, or was enrolled in a residency program, if the student enrolled in the institution, prepaid tuition, and suffered an economic loss. Unless relieved of the obligation to do so, you must pay the state-imposed assessment for the STRF, or it must be paid on your behalf, if you are a student in an educational program, who is a California resident, or are enrolled in a residency program, and prepay all or part of your tuition. You are not eligible for protection from the STRF, and you are not required to pay the STRF assessment, if you are not a California resident, or are not enrolled in a residency program.”
